Apple M5 Pro and M5 Max with new Fusion architecture and supercores are here

The 3nm Apple M5 Pro and M5 Max feature 18-core CPUs with 6 supercores and 12 brand-new performance cores.

Apple continues its eventful announcement week with the highly anticipated new M5 Pro and M5 Max chipsets, which will premiere in the new Apple MacBook Pro 14- and 16-inch models.

Both the Apple M5 Pro and M5 Max utilize Apple’s brand-new Fusion architecture, which combines two third-generation 3-nanometer chips through advanced packaging. The two chips feature a new 18-core CPU (used in both the M5 Pro and Max), a scalable GPU, a Media Engine, a unified memory controller, a Neural Engine, and Thunderbolt 5 support.

Both the Apple M5 Pro and M5 Max divide their 18 cores into 6 super cores and 12 brand-new performance cores. While the names sound new, they correspond to the previous performance/efficiency cores. It’s worth noting that the Pro and Max share the same CPU core configuration. The M4 Pro and M4 Max, however, differ: the Pro has a total of 14 cores (10 performance and 4 efficiency cores), while the Max is equipped with 16 cores (6 performance and 10 efficiency cores).

Apple M5 Pro and M5 Max with improved branch prediction

Apple states that its new supercore is industry-leading and offers the fastest single-threaded performance, made possible by increased bandwidth, a new cache hierarchy, and improved branch prediction. The new performance cores are optimized for better energy efficiency and multithreaded performance in professional applications. Apple claims that the new CPU delivers up to a 40% performance increase.

In terms of graphics performance, the Apple M5 Pro is equipped with a 20-core GPU and a 16-core Neural Engine, while the M5 Max can be configured with a 32-core GPU or a 40-core GPU.

Each graphics core features a neural engine and increased uniform memory bandwidth. According to Apple, the new GPU delivers four times the peak AI performance of the M4 Pro and M4 Max. The new M5 Pro/Max GPU also offers 35% better ray tracing performance. The 16-core Neural Engine is also faster thanks to the increased memory bandwidth.

The Apple M5 Pro and M5 Max notebooks can be pre-ordered starting tomorrow, March 4th, in the MacBook Pro 14 and Pro 16 models.
